What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— took in $209,273 more than it spent. Revenue $524,636 · expenses $315,363 · reserve months 46.1
Tax year 2022 — took in $129,262 more than it spent. Revenue $425,452 · expenses $296,190 · reserve months 39.6
Tax year 2021 — took in $590,667 more than it spent. Revenue $907,010 · expenses $316,343 · reserve months 34.0
Tax year 2020 — took in $108,717 more than it spent. Revenue $328,885 · expenses $220,168 · reserve months 16.7
Tax year 2019 — took in $16,488 more than it spent. Revenue $220,752 · expenses $204,264 · reserve months 11.6
Tax year 2018 — took in $61,468 more than it spent. Revenue $227,335 · expenses $165,867 · reserve months 12.3
Tax year 2017 — took in $10,250 more than it spent. Revenue $167,982 · expenses $157,732 · reserve months 8.3
Tax year 2016 — took in $47,023 more than it spent. Revenue $107,099 · expenses $60,076 · reserve months 19.6
